The Amazon rainforest is home to a tree frog species known as Kambo. The secretion of this frog is utilized in Kambo ceremonies to demonstrate its curative properties. Kambo is utilized in traditional tribal ceremonies for a variety of purposes including energy restoration, detoxification as well as spiritual connection. The Katukina tribe, known for their profound understanding about the potential healing power of Kambo and healing, has been preserving the tradition of the ancient Kambo practice for centuries.
The utilization of Kambô stick is a central aspect of the Katukina’s Kambo tradition. The sticks are made of the secretions of the Kambo Frog. They are collected in an ecologically sustainable and respectful way. The extraction process makes sure that Kambo frogs will not be kept in captivity and release them once the donation is completed.
